Output 60fc255c9d981e63f10f7094093dca37b2ff8d7bcb18d734788bafec05ed14ea:79

value
93559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8989f0a373bba20c405bc3cc4e9fbd741ab0338f OP_EQUAL
address
3EEFk4dJh4mnBjkot38UtctcDjUtKfKLYX
transaction
60fc255c9d981e63f10f7094093dca37b2ff8d7bcb18d734788bafec05ed14ea